Stadium
The Thuwunna Youth Training Center Stadium, simply known as the , is a multi-purpose stadium located in , . It is the venue of choice for most national and international football and track and field competitions. is situated 1½ miles northwest of Kyaukchaung.

Bridge
, also spelled Thanhlyin Bridge or Than Hl Yin Bridge, is a bridge that links the cities of and in . The bridge crosses the 1-km wide Bago river, and is situated about 42 km northeast from the river's confluence with Yangon river. is situated 2 miles southeast of Kyaukchaung.
